Synonyms & nuances
'நிகழ்ச்சி' (niyazhchi) is often compared to ' நிகழ்வு' (niyazhvu), which means 'event.' While both can refer to public occasions, 'நிகழ்ச்சி' implies a more organized show or performance, often with an element of entertainment, whereas 'நிகழ்வு' may refer to any happening without that connotation.

Q.Are there any common mistakes when using 'நிகழ்ச்சி'?
A common mistake is using 'நிகழ்ச்சி' when referring to informal gatherings. In those cases, 'நிகழ்வு' might be more appropriate.
